电工技术基础_电工基础知识_电工之家-电工学习网

欢迎来到电工学习网!

指针万用表怎么表示

2023-12-04 05:19分类:万用表 阅读:

 

本文将介绍指针万用表的表示方法。将对指针万用表的表示进行概述。然后,从多个方面对指针万用表的表示进行阐述,包括指针的定义、指针的声明、指针的初始化、指针的操作、指针的应用等。结合指针万用表的表示,

指针的定义

指针是C语言中的一种特殊数据类型,用于存储变量的地址。通过指针,我们可以直接访问和修改变量的值,提高了程序的灵活性和效率。

指针的定义格式为:数据类型 *指针变量名;其中,数据类型表示指针所指向的变量的数据类型,指针变量名用于存储变量的地址。

例如,int *p;表示定义了一个指向整型变量的指针p。

指针的声明

在使用指针之前,我们需要先声明指针变量。指针的声明格式与指针的定义格式相同,只是没有初始化的值。

指针的声明可以在任何位置进行,但最好在使用指针之前进行声明,以避免出现未定义的行为。

例如,int *p;表示声明了一个指向整型变量的指针p。

指针的初始化

指针的初始化是指给指针变量赋予一个有效的地址值。指针的初始化可以通过以下方式进行:

1. 直接赋值:将变量的地址赋给指针变量。

2. 取地址操作符:使用取地址操作符&获取变量的地址,并赋给指针变量。

3. 动态内存分配:使用动态内存分配函数malloc或calloc分配内存,并将分配的内存地址赋给指针变量。

指针的操作

指针可以进行多种操作,包括取值操作、赋值操作、指针运算和指针比较等。

1. 取值操作:使用间接访问操作符*获取指针所指向的变量的值。

2. 赋值操作:使用赋值操作符=将一个指针的值赋给另一个指针。

3. 指针运算:指针可以进行加法、减法、自增和自减等运算,用于访问指针所指向的变量的相邻位置。

4. 指针比较:可以比较两个指针的值,判断它们是否相等或大小关系。

指针的应用

指针在C语言中有广泛的应用,包括以下几个方面:

1. 动态内存分配:使用指针可以在程序运行时动态地分配和释放内存。

2. 数组操作:通过指针可以方便地对数组进行操作,包括遍历、修改和传递等。

3. 函数传参:使用指针可以实现函数间的数据传递,通过改变指针所指向的变量的值,实现对变量的修改。

4. 数据结构:指针在数据结构中的应用非常广泛,可以实现链表、树等复杂的数据结构。

指针万用表是一种用于表示指针的工具,它可以帮助我们更好地理解和使用指针。通过对指针的定义、声明、初始化、操作和应用等方面的阐述,我们可以更加深入地了解指针的概念和用法,提高程序的效率和灵活性。

指针万用表是一种用于表示指针的工具,通过对指针的定义、声明、初始化、操作和应用等方面的阐述,我们可以更好地理解和使用指针。指针的灵活性和效率使得它在C语言中有广泛的应用,包括动态内存分配、数组操作、函数传参和数据结构等。掌握指针的相关知识,对于提高程序的效率和灵活性非常重要。

上一篇:指针万用表怎么测量通断

下一篇:指针万用表怎么测量电压

相关推荐

电工推荐

    电工技术基础_电工基础知识_电工之家-电工学习网
返回顶部